Investment Management Corp of Ontario Grows Stock Holdings in Lamb Weston Holdings, Inc. (NYSE:LW)

Investment Management Corp of Ontario increased its holdings in shares of Lamb Weston Holdings, Inc. (NYSE:LWFree Report) by 50.1% in the 3rd qu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 4,793 shares of the specialty retailer’s stock after purchasing an additional 1,600 shares during the quarter. Investment Management Corp of Ontario’s holdings in Lamb Weston were worth $310,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Lamb Weston Stock Down 0.2 %

Shares of LW opened at $77.53 on Monday. Lamb Weston Holdings, Inc. has a 12 month low of $52.99 and a 12 month high of $111.88. The firm has a market cap of $11.06 billion, a P/E ratio of 18.20, a PEG ratio of 1.39 and a beta of 0.70. The company has a current ratio of 1.19, a quick ratio of 0.54 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.87. The stock’s 50 day moving average is $75.50 and its two-hundred day moving average is $73.26.

Lamb Weston (NYSE:LWG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Tuesday, October 1st. The specialty retailer reported $0.73 earnings per share for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.72 by $0.01. Lamb Weston had a net margin of 9.57% and a return on equity of 34.33%. The company had revenue of $1.65 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$1.55 billion. During the same period in the prior year, the business posted $1.63 earnings per share. The firm’s revenue for the quarter was down .7% on a year-over-year basis. Analysts predict that Lamb Weston Holdings, Inc. will post 4.26 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Lamb Weston Announces Dividend

The company also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Friday, November 29th. Stockholders of record on Friday, November 1st were paid a $0.36 dividend. This represents a $1.44 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 1.86%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Friday, November 1st. Lamb Weston’s dividend payout ratio is presently 33.80%.

Lamb Weston Profile

(Free Report)

Lamb Weston Holdings, Inc produces, distributes, and markets frozen potato products worldwide. The company operates through four segments: Global, Foodservice, Retail, and Other. It offers frozen potatoes, commercial ingredients, and appetizers under the Lamb Weston brand, as well as under various customer labels.
